The crime of aggravated theft (curanmor) is increasingly common. Most perpetrators are more than one person or in groups and each perpetrator has a different role and task, the impact of the crime of aggravated theft (curanmor) is causing injuries, both minor and serious injuries to death. Based on the description above, this thesis aims to determine the factors that cause the crime of aggravated theft (curanmor), the modus operandi of the crime of aggravated theft (curanmor), police efforts in prosecuting perpetrators of the crime of aggravated theft (curanmor). The modus operandi of aggravated theft (curanmor) is carried out by more than one person or in groups by looking at the place or location that will be targeted and the planning of aggravated theft (curanmor) is carried out in a planned and organized manner and each perpetrator has a different role and task. The police's efforts to prosecute perpetrators of aggravated theft (curanmor) are through preventive (prevention) and repressive (action) efforts, such as conducting patrols, installing banners appealing to Kamtibmas, communicating with residents. Repressive efforts include analyzing recidivist data, forming a special team to uncover, analyze and evaluate each incident that occurs.
